This title is part of a 4-book creative nonfiction collection that focuses on northern mammals. Each story is a third-person narrative that tells the adventure of a single animal. All of the stories in the collection relate to each other some how.

This title includes a narrative about a wolf pup. The pup wants to grow up and learn to hunt. He tries to catch his first animal independent from his family. A problem occurs, and he learns to stay with his family until he is older.

Glossary and show more informative fact page in the back. Very pretty illustrations that are consistent throughout the series.
For teachers, I would recommend any books in the read and discover collection as a mentor text for creative nonfiction.

Brother and sister lynx twins have to learn to hunt, hide from predators, and begin life on their own in a cute story loaded with facts about lynxes. The back includes a glossary and extra facts about lynxes.
This is the story of Ermine growing up and looking for a den to live in. As he looks, we learn what he eats, who his predators are, and what his life is like. This includes a glossary and additional interesting facts in the back.
This is the story of a gray wolf pup who gets separated from his family while hunting. He is lost, catches a meal, and is found again by his father after encountering another wolf pack. It includes a glossary and extra facts.
